Position Description:
| Springfield College seeks applications for a tenure track Assistant Professor to teach doctoral level courses in the Counseling Psychology Psy.D. program. In addition to courses in the areas of psychological assessment and research methods and applications, the successful candidate will also supervise practica placements, advise doctoral students, and serve on doctoral research committees.
|
 |
|
Position Qualifications:
| Successful candidates for this 9-month tenure track position must have an earned Ph.D. or Psy.D. in Counseling Psychology from an APA accredited program and be licensed or license eligible in MA. The College is seeking applicants with a record of research and scholarly achievement in the field who have demonstrated excellence in teaching and mentoring students at the doctoral level. Applicants should have demonstrated potential for excellence in contributing to the multicultural and diversity training emphasis of the program.
